The article seeks to develop a discussion about the place of the notion of history in The Order of things. For this purpose, a series of reading keys that are related, first, with double treatment that has the history in the book of Foucault, both as a content itself is revised about every epistemic break as well as a methodological analysis bet gets fit transversely in the book and is in the heart of the archaeological bet. At this point, he realizes the differences and distances of archeology against the continuist conceptions of history, bringing the analysis to the second interpretative axis: to investigate the meaning of the notion of arche involved in archeology under its two semantic registers. The arche understood as beginning and, moreover, direction or commandig. The status of truth in the history as Foucault states, as well as tensions between History and history are reviewed from this perspective. Finally, we analyze how the emergence of a protagonic unrepresentable historicity leads to raise the issue of return of language in proportion to the fading figure of the human evoked towards the end of the work.
